Gaming Chair Supplier Landscape: Navigating China's OEM Power
The international gaming chair supplier market is largely dominated by China's vast Original Equipment Manufacturing capabilities. Many workshops across the region, particularly in zones like Zhejiang and Guangdong, focus in fabricating these sought-after products. Grasping this complex supply chain – including finding reliable producers with consistent standards and reasonable pricing – is vital for buyers wanting to obtain e-sports seating for the worldwide industry.

Gaming Chair China: Manufacturing Output & Expected Growth Estimates
China's position in the global esports chair market is firmly established, largely due to its substantial manufacturing volume. Currently, Chinese plants are believed to manufacture over a majority of the world’s supply of these seats. Industry analysts predict continued expansion driven by the growing popularity of gaming and competitive gaming. Estimates suggest a annual growth of between 0.08 and 0.12 over the next five years, supported by demand from both local and global markets. Nevertheless, difficulties remain, including growing workforce expenses and eco-friendly policies, which could affect the rate of expected growth.
